What is similarities tectonics and theory of the continental drift?

Tectonics is the large scale processes effecting the crust. The large scale process that is accepted to be occurring is plate tectonics (crust separated into plates that move and interact). The theory of continental drift suggested that continents moved however it never proposed a mechanism, plate tectonics is that mechanism that explains what alfred wegener saw. Does the term plate tectonics replace the term continental drift?

The term "plate tectonics" does not replace "continental drift" but rather expands upon it. Continental drift, proposed by Alfred Wegener, focused specifically on the movement of continents. Plate tectonics encompasses a broader theory that explains the movement of the Earth's lithosphere as a whole, including both continental and oceanic plates, and describes the mechanisms behind these movements, such as seafloor spreading and subduction. Thus, while related, plate tectonics provides a more comprehensive framework than continental drift alone.

How does the theory of plate tectonics differ from Wegener's idea of continental drift?

Wegener's idea of continental drift suggested thatcontinents moved, but it did not explain many otherparts of Earth's crust. Today scientists use the theoryof plate tectonics to explain why Earth's features appearas they do.According to the theory of plate tectonics, Earth's lithosphere is broken into about 20 moving plates. The continents and the ocean floor make up the surfaces of these moving plates.
